An intriguing silhouette with mid-mod influence throughout. Presented by Savoy House, the Santiago 12-Light Chandelier is a transitional piece with multiple elements playing together in unison. At the center, a Sputnik-style sphere holds several arms that jut out all over to hold exposed bulbs at each end. Surrounding the bulbs is a perimeter of clear wands of crystal adorning a metallic ring that encompasses the perimeter. The mixture of matte black and warm brass finishing touches blends beautifully with the artisanal glass detailing. It’s ultimately a visually stimulating piece that will illuminate your space elegantly.

Savoy House

Savoy House's story is a remarkable journey of innovation and tradition, rooted in the 1930s in Georgia. It all began when Robert E. Lee (not the military leader) made a spontaneous decision to jump on a train, ending up in East Point, Georgia. He spent his last dime at a grocery store and bakery, not knowing that these locations would later become the cradle of Savoy House, Inc., established in 1965. Initially a lighting showroom in Atlanta, founded by Robert and his son, Savoy House evolved from importing fixtures and assembling them in-house to becoming a renowned name in the lighting industry. Now based in Duluth, Georgia, the company has expanded into an extensive network, offering a vast array of lighting solutions through its distinct brands.
